Abstract
► Investigation of the antioxidant activity of wild-grown caper from Dalmatia. ► Methyl isothiocyanate was detected as major volatile compounds in caper essential oil. ► Rutin and chlorogenic acid were detected as dominant compounds in caper aqueous infusion. ► High-inhibitory effect of oil and infusion on HT-29 cell proliferation and NF-κB activation. ► Caper oil and infusion blocked the cell cycle at G2/M phase.
